Nurse Shot Dead On Bolga-Bawku Road

A 31 year old nurse, Ismeal Pumi Bashiru was this morning July 20, 2021 shot by armed robbers on the Tili stretch of the Bolga-Bawku road in the Zebilla District of the Upper East Region.

Information available to A1Radioonline.com indicates that, Bashiru was shot at close range on the face several times and was rushed to the Zebilla District Hospital, he was subsequently referred to Tamale Teaching Hospital where he died this afternoon.

The Upper East Regional Public Relations Officer of the Ghana Police Service ASP David Fianko-Okyere confirmed the sad incident to news men.
